What is the Multiple Offer Procedure Form?
The Multiple Offer Procedure Form plays a crucial role in Texas real estate transactions by managing situations where multiple offers arise for a single property. This form facilitates the organization of offers while setting clear terms that all parties must abide by. It helps streamline communication and ensures that deadlines, as well as seller discretion, are adequately addressed.
One key aspect of this form is the requirement for written offers, which adds a layer of professionalism and clarity to the transaction process. Understanding the specific function of the Multiple Offer Procedure Form is essential for all participants in the real estate market.

Who Needs the Multiple Offer Procedure Form?
Various roles within a real estate transaction necessitate the use of the Multiple Offer Procedure Form. Primarily, this includes the offeror and the selling/buyers agent, both of whom need to sign the document to validate the offers made.
This form is essential during scenarios where multiple offers are presented, as it delineates the responsibilities and expectations for each party involved.

Who is eligible to use the Multiple Offer Procedure Form?
The form is designed for offerors and their agents, specifically within the Texas real estate market. Individuals looking to make an offer on a property where multiple bids are expected should utilize this form.
Is there a deadline for submitting this form?
Deadlines for submission depend on the specific property being bid on and the seller's instructions. Always check the completed form for any mentioned deadlines to ensure compliance.
How should I submit the completed Multiple Offer Procedure Form?
You can submit the completed form via email or direct upload through your real estate platform. Ensure all required signatures are obtained before submission.
What documents do I need to accompany this form?
Typically, no additional documents are required with the Multiple Offer Procedure Form. However, including any relevant pre-approval letters for financing may strengthen your offer.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include missing signatures, incomplete fields, and overlooking specified deadlines. Review the form carefully to avoid these issues.
How long does it take to process offers using this form?
Processing times can vary based on the seller's decision-making speed. Expect at least a few days to hear back, but it can take longer depending on the volume of offers.
